Description
Recent versions of TS 44.006 (Version >= 6.7.0 from October 2008) specify that the BTS shall use randomized padding (fill bits) in its Layer2 frames.
This will help to combat the known passive A5/1 cracking attacks that rely on a small portion of known plaintext.
By using randomized padding, the amount of known plaintext can be reduced.
However, as of 07/2010, no network has been found to use this randomized padding.
